Abstract

In order to analyze the effectiveness of power dynamics in the field teaching of party education, 11 out of the 16 recorded case locations in "The On-site Power - Cases of Field Teaching of Party Education in Huizhou City" were selected for analysis. The study examines the objective conditions of these cases in terms of space and time and concludes that the field teaching of party education is influenced by the revolutionary strategies employed during that period. The prevailing instances of on-site party education are thought to be influenced by China's revolutionary struggle strategy during the revolutionary period, and are mostly conducted in areas suitable for extensive exploration due to geographical conditions. Additionally, the economic capacity of the country's early stages necessitates a distinction between reverence and practical experience. This paper examines the objective conditions that influence on-site teaching of party education and analyzes the key elements such as the teaching object, teaching purpose, teaching content, and teaching method. It also identifies some of the reasons why the full potential of on-site teaching in party education is not realized.
